Specifications
Operating Temperature: -55°C ~ 125°C
Features: --
Ratings: --
Applications: General Purpose
Lead Spacing: --
Termination: Solder Pads
Height - Seated (Max): 0.039" (1.00mm)
Size / Dimension: 0.126" L x 0.063" W (3.20mm x 1.60mm)
Package / Case: 1206 (3216 Metric)
Mounting Type: Surface Mount
Series: ECH-U(B)
Dielectric Material: Polyphenylene Sulfide (PPS), Metallized - Stacked
Voltage Rating - DC: 50V
Voltage Rating - AC: --
Tolerance: ±2%
Capacitance: 3300pF
Moisture Sensitivity Level (MSL): --
Part Status: Active
Lead Free Status / RoHS Status: --
Packaging: Tape & Reel (TR)
